What Is Chronic Venous Insufficiency?

Chronic Venous Insufficiency

Chronic Venous Insufficiency can occur when the veins in your legs don’t allow blood to flow back up to your heart. The valves in your veins normally make sure that the blood flows smoothly, but when these valves aren’t functioning as designed, the blood can also flow backwards causing blood to collect in your legs. Causes of Chronic Venous Insufficiency

Chronic Venous Insufficiency is an issue that stems from lack of blood flow to the heart. Oftentimes this can occur in individuals who are overweight, pregnant, or have a family history of this problem. Chronic Venous Insufficiency can also be a result of a previous leg injury, surgery or previous blood clots. Due to sitting or standing for long periods of time, high blood pressure can also occur in the legs, leading to venous insufficiency. Lastly, studies have shown that smoking can also be a contributing factor to causing chronic venous insufficiency.

Symptoms of Chronic Venous Insufficiency

Chronic Venous Insufficiency can happen to anyone, so it is important to know what to look for. Common symptoms of Chronic Venous Insufficiency include:

  • Swelling in your legs/ankles
  • Tight feeling in your calves
  • Itchy/painful legs
  • Pain while you are walking that stops when you rest
  • Brown-colored skin that is often near the ankles
  • Varicose veins
  • Leg Ulcers
  • Restless Legs Syndrome
  • Recurring Charley Horse

Symptoms of Chronic Venous Insufficiency can often be mistaken for other health conditions, so it is important to talk with your healthcare provider if you notice any of the above listed signs.
